Transaction fa856129a2323b08f296c128568f7b89f22a258681bce1050ef314f57412235b
1 Input
1 Output
-
fa856129a2323b08f296c128568f7b89f22a258681bce1050ef314f57412235b:0
- value
- 504280
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ed6d9b2fd1b87ba301e02263b446760ba5598a6 OP_EQUAL
- address
- 3Bo5diEVPUCGS7XwxScuM91gkrgF3M7ZR7